Orchids prosper in dazzling but indirect mild, so positioning them near a north or east-dealing with window is good. Keep away from exposing them to immediate sunlight, as it could possibly melt away their sensitive leaves.

Yes, Orchids get pleasure from typical fertilization to market healthful growth and flowering. Make use of a well balanced orchid fertilizer and Adhere to the Guidelines on the packaging for the right dosage and frequency.

Orchids need to have good drainage in order that they don’t produce root rot. Check that your orchid pot has slits alongside the perimeters or holes on the bottom so excessive h2o can operate out.

Orchids are frequently break up into three styles based on the way they develop. Epiphytic orchids are the most common, rising attached to trees of their indigenous environments.



Fruit orchards are charming and fruitful Fruit Tree Maintenance spaces dedicated to the management of fruit trees. These areas not only beautify the surroundings but also provide fresh, nutritious produce. Understanding the nature and care of orchards is essential for optimizing their productivity and maintaining the health of the trees. This guide delves into the fundamental aspects of orchard care, offering actionable advice for both novice and expert orchardists.

1. Understanding Orchard Types

Orchards can vary greatly depending on the type of fruit cultivated and the climate where they are situated. Key orchard types include:

Fruit Orchards: These are dedicated to growing fruit crops like apples, pear varieties, peach trees, and cherries. They can be commercial or home.
Nut Orchards: Focused on producing nut varieties such as almonds, walnut varieties, and hazel trees.
Citrus Orchards: Specialize in citrus crops like orange varieties, lemon trees, and limes. These are typically found in temperate zones.
2. Soil and Site Selection

The foundation of a productive orchard starts with the right ground and site selection. Consider the following factors:

Soil Type: Most fruit trees thrive in loamy soil. Conduct a soil test to determine acidity and nutrient content.
Sunlight: Ensure the orchard site enjoys full sunlight for at least several hours a day to support healthy development and fruit production.
Water Availability: Access to a adequate water source is important. Drip irrigation systems are often used to properly manage water.
3. Planting and Spacing

Proper setting and spacing are vital for orchard vitality:

Choosing Varieties: Select fruit tree varieties that are appropriate to your local conditions and soil type.
Planting Time: The best time to plant fruit trees is usually in the fall, depending on your area.
Spacing: Space trees sufficiently to allow for their adult size. Generally, trees should be spaced fifteen to twenty feet to prevent crowding.
4. Tree Care and Maintenance

Ongoing care is important for maintaining a productive orchard:

Pruning: Regular shaping helps to form trees, remove dead or unhealthy branches, and improve air circulation. Trim during the off-season to lessen stress on the tree.
Fertilization: Trees need balanced nutrients to flourish. Use a fertilizer specifically created for fruit trees, adhering to the recommended instructions.
Pest and Disease Management: Inspect for bugs and conditions regularly. Implement pest control strategies, including the use of organic treatments.
5. Harvesting and Post-Harvest Care

Timely gathering and proper harvest management Water Management in Orchards are crucial for maintaining fruit standard:

Harvesting: Pick harvest when they are fully developed but sturdy. Different fruits have unique indicators of maturity, so be sure to know the specific criteria for each type.
Storage: Store picked produce in a cool place. Some fruits may require refrigeration to prolong freshness.
Processing: For business orchards, consider turning fruits into goods like beverages, conserves, or dried fruits to add value and minimize waste.
6. Seasonal Considerations

Each cycle brings distinct challenges and opportunities for orchard management:

Spring: Focus on shaping and feeding as growth begins. Watch for early symptoms of bugs and conditions.
Summer: Ensure proper moisture and monitor for signs of disease or problems. Provide shelter if necessary to shield young trees.
Fall: Prepare for harvest and begin processing. This is also the time for setting up new trees if needed.
Winter: Protect trees from extreme weather. Use insulation and other coverings to safeguard roots and lower branches.
